Telegram Passport lets users store and share encrypted real-world IDs

Telegram's new Passport digital ID-sharing feature is evoking the sci-fi classic The Fifth Element.
Telegram‘s encrypted messaging service has proved more popular with users than with communication-monitoring governments, so it’s no shock that the developer wants to help users bypass another longstanding government hurdle.
